  • Why Do Jeans Have Those Tiny Buttons?

    1. What Those Tiny Buttons Are Jeans often feature small metal “buttons” near the pockets that many people overlook. These aren’t decorative — “they’re rivets, and they are key to denim’s legendary durability.” 2. Where Rivets Came From In the 1870s, tailor Jacob Davis kept seeing work pants tear at stress points.
